Storm Damage Restoration in Kansas City, KS

Storm damage restoration services focus on repairing and restoring properties affected by severe weather events such as high winds, hail, heavy rain, and storms. These projects typically include addressing roof damage, repairing broken windows, removing fallen trees or debris, and fixing structural issues caused by storm impacts. Property owners often seek these services to prevent further damage, restore safety, and return their homes or businesses to their pre-storm condition. Before requesting storm damage restoration, it’s helpful to understand the extent of the damage, the types of repairs needed, and any insurance requirements or claims processes involved.

Homeowners should consider assessing their property for visible damage and documenting it thoroughly before beginning restoration. It’s also important to understand the scope of work required, including whether structural repairs, water mitigation, or debris removal are necessary. Clarifying the process for working with insurance providers and ensuring that repairs meet local building codes can help facilitate a smoother restoration experience. Being informed about these aspects can assist property owners in making timely decisions and ensuring their property is properly restored after a storm event.

Common Storm Damage Restoration Jobs

Storm damage cleanup and debris removal to restore safety and accessibility.

Roof repairs and replacement services to address storm-related leaks and structural issues.

Siding and exterior wall repairs to prevent further water intrusion and damage.

Water extraction and drying to mitigate interior water damage caused by storms.

Structural reinforcement to stabilize compromised building elements after severe weather.

Gutter and drainage system repairs to prevent future storm-related water issues.

Storm Damage Restoration Questions

What types of storm damage restoration services are available? Services include roof repairs, water extraction, structural drying, and debris removal to restore property after storms.

How can storm damage affect a property? Storm damage can lead to leaks, weakened structures, mold growth, and other issues that compromise safety and property value.

What should homeowners do immediately after storm damage occurs? It’s important to document the damage, ensure safety, and contact a restoration professional for assessment and repairs.

Are there common signs of storm damage to watch for? Signs include missing shingles, water stains, warped surfaces, and visible debris or structural shifts.
